[quote name='cocco' post='1141443' date='Feb 25 2011, 04:35 PM']What's wrong with the stringing process?[/quote] Single ball end strings - so you have to feed them through the holes at the end and pull them all at the same time to keep some tension while refitting the bar with your other hand. It's tricky! Unless someone knows of an easier way.....
